To provide a device and a method for motor control wherein a battery and an inverter can be instantaneously cut off from each other without influence on the contact of a contactor connecting the battery and the inverter together in a system in which a direct-current voltage of the battery is converted into an alternating-current voltage by the inverter to drive a motor.
The contactor 2 is controlled to transit from a closed state to an open state by carrying out current control by setting a target torque to 0 (that is, a d-axis current command value Id* and a q-axis current command value Iq* corresponding to the target torque of 0 are output from a map circuit 10) before the battery 1 and the inverter 5 are cut off from a state where the battery 1 and the inverter 5 are connected.
